Cannot reach containers from codebuild

I've been having issue reaching containers from within codebuild. I have an exposed GraphQL service with a downstream auth service and a postgresql database all started through Docker Compose. Running them and testing them works fine locally, however I cannot get the right comination of host names in codebuild.
It looks like my test is able to run if I hit the GraphQL endpoint at 0.0.0.0:8000 however once my GraphQL container attempts to reach the downstream service I will get a connection refused. I've tried reaching the auth service from inside the GraphQL service at auth:8001, 0.0.0.0:8001, with port 8001 exposed, and by setting up a briged network. I am always getting a connection refused error.
I've attached part of my codebuild logs.
Any ideas what I might be missing?

From the "host" machine my exposed GraphQL service could only be reached using the IP address 0.0.0.0. The internal networking was set up correctly and each service could be reached at <NAME>:<PORT> as expected, however, upon error the IP address would be shown (172.27.0.1) instead of the host name.
My problem was that all internal connections were not yet ready, leading to the "connection refused" error. The command sleep 5 after docker-compose up gave my services time to fully initialize before testing.

The error message you shared indicates your machine could not connect to the instance's IP address on port 3307 (which is used by the proxy). I tested this on my own machine, and it is listening there. This likely indicates a firewall on your machine or your local network that is preventing outbound connections on port 3307. Try and open this in the firewall, and see if you can connect.

add in your hosts files the following entry:
IP_of_ubuntu_server vcap.me api.vcap.me
If you want to avoid having to edit your hosts file every time you deploy a new app and depending on what virtualisation platform you are using you may be able to forward all traffic on port 80 for your own computer on to the VM.
*.vcap.me is set to resolve to 127.0.0.1 so this is an ideal solution. To do this you should set the network settings to NAT rather than Bridged (maybe you have done this already) and then set port 80 to forward to the IP of the guest OS. In VMWare Fusion for example this is as simple as editing a settings file.
